DTC P0302: Cylinder 2 Misfire Detected

CAUTION

If DTC P0302 has been set, TCL related DTC
U1120 is also set. After P0302 has been diag-
nosed, don't forget to erase DTC U1120.

.

TECHNICAL DESCRIPTION

• If a misfire occurs while the engine is running, the

engine speed changes for an instant.

• The PCM checks for such changes in engine

speed.

.

DESCRIPTIONS OF MONITOR METHODS

Monitor angular acceleration of crankshaft and

detect malfunction when negative variation of the
angular acceleration is large.

.

MONITOR EXECUTION

Continuous

.

MONITOR EXECUTION CONDITIONS
(Other monitor and Sensor)

Other Monitor (There is no temporary DTC stored

in memory for the item monitored below)

• Not applicable

Sensor (The sensor below is determined to be

normal)

• Camshaft position sensor

• Mass airflow sensor

• Engine coolant temperature sensor

• Intake air temperature sensor

• Barometric pressure sensor

• Throttle position sensor

Check Conditions

• Engine speed is between 440 and 6,200 r/min.

• Engine coolant temperature is higher than −10°C

(14

°F).

• Barometric pressure is higher than 76 kPa (22.4

in.Hg).

• Volumetric efficiency is at between 30 and 60

percent.

• Adaptive learning is complete for the vane which

generates a crankshaft position signal.

• While the engine is running, excluding gear shift-

ing, deceleration, sudden acceleration/decelera-
tion and A/C compressor switching.

• The throttle deviation is −0.06 V/10 ms to +0.06

V/10 ms.

Judgement Criteria (change in the angular accel-

eration of the crankshaft is used for misfire
detection).

• Misfire has occurred more frequently than

allowed during the last 200 revolutions [when the
catalyst temperature is higher than 950

°C

(1,742

°F)].

or

• Misfire has occurred in 17 or more of the last

1,000 revolutions (corresponding to 1.5 times the
limit of emission standard).

TROUBLESHOOTING HINTS (The most
likely causes for this code to be set are:)

• Ignition system related part(s) failed.

• Low compression pressure.

• PCM failed.

DIAGNOSIS

STEP 1. Check the No.2 cylinder ignition coil spark.
(1) Remove the No.2 cylinder ignition coil.
(2) Remove the No.2 cylinder spark plug and connect to the

ignition coil.

(3) Ground the No.2 cylinder spark plug side electrode

securely.

• When the engine is cranked, the spark plug should

spark.

Q: Did it spark?

YES : Go to Step 3.
NO : Go to Step 2.

STEP 2. Check the No.2 cylinder spark plugs.

CAUTION

Do not attempt to adjust the gap of the iridium plug. Clean-
ing of the iridium plug may result in damage to the iridium
and platinum tips. Therefore, if carbon deposits must be
removed, use a plug cleaner and complete cleaning within
20 seconds to protect the electrode. Do not use a wire
brush.
Check the plug gap and replace if the limit is exceeded.

Standard value: 0.7

0.8 mm (0.028 0.031 inch)

Limit: 1.0 mm (0.039 inch)

Q: Is the plug gap at the standard value?
